Summary | This project builds upon the 2023 internal project "Dispersive PDEs." Our focus is on the qualitative analysis of various nonlinear dispersive models, including the Schrödinger-Debye system, the Benney equations, the Whitham equation, the Camassa-Holm equation, and cubic and quadratic NLS systems. Particular emphasis will be placed on studying the abcd-Boussinesq system, which models two-wave approximations of the incompressible, irrotational, two-dimensional water wave equations in the shallow water regime, following the framework of Boussinesq’s original derivation. Additionally, we will explore dispersive properties of generalized Korteweg–de Vries-type equations and nonlinear wave interactions in higher-order water wave models. |
